$A$ body of mass $3 \text{ kg}$ is moving under the action of a force which causes a displacement of $\left(\frac{t^3}{3}\right) \text{ m}$, where '$t$' is time in seconds. The work done by the force in the first $2 \text{ seconds}$ is: (in $\text{ J}$)

  • A
    $2$
  • B
    $3.8$
  • C
    $5.2$
  • D
    $24$
